Toby Kendall is an Associate Professor in Economics at the Department of Economics, University of Birmingham. He holds a PhD and MSc from the University of Warwick, along with a BsocSc from the University of Birmingham.
- Research Group: Environment, Trade and Energy
- Roles: Director of Education and Director of MSc Economics (including admissions)
Research Interests: Focuses on preferential trade agreements and the effects of economic integration on foreign direct investment and mergers. His work explores strategic trade policy in integrated markets.
Publications: Notable work includes research on strategic trade policy under integrated markets, presented at conferences like the Royal Economic Society Conference (Nottingham 1999) and Econometric Society European Meeting (Istanbul 1996).
